Output e64108f327e16379203952f662516c05e146b69c6123fc03d863b397990a30ab:7

value
2983497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ce54f471b824a6eb14204a604981b2498e8f6ea OP_EQUAL
address
3EY1E7fr2s5ttgvkQjp2sc2beve7MVqfaH
transaction
e64108f327e16379203952f662516c05e146b69c6123fc03d863b397990a30ab
spent
true